On the stability of a class of cosine type functional equations

The aim of this paper is to investigate the stability problem for the pexiderized trigonometric functional equationfâ‚(xy)+fâ‚‚(xσ(y))=2gâ‚(x)gâ‚‚(y), x,y∈G,
where G is an arbitrary group, fâ‚,fâ‚‚,gâ‚ and gâ‚‚ are complex valued functions on G and σ is an involution of G. Results of this paper also can be extended to the setting of monoids (that is, a semigroup with identity) that need not be abelian.
